Migration balancing policy based electricity-consuming information distributed file storage method and apparatus

A technology of distributed files and electricity consumption information, applied in the fields of electricity digital data processing, special data processing applications, climate sustainability, etc., can solve the problems of data processing, storage and management needs differences, etc. The effect of high utilization and meeting storage requirements

Inactive Publication Date: 2015-12-23
SHANDONG UNIV +1
View PDF4 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

(2) There are various types of data. The data involved in the electricity consumption information collection system include structured, semi-structured and unstructured data such as basic file data, original data frames, basic business data, complex business data, and statistical analysis data. There are also large differences in data processing, storage and management requirements

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Migration balancing policy based electricity-consuming information distributed file storage method and apparatus
  • Migration balancing policy based electricity-consuming information distributed file storage method and apparatus
  • Migration balancing policy based electricity-consuming information distributed file storage method and apparatus

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037] The present invention will be further described below in conjunction with the accompanying drawings and embodiments.

[0038] Such as figure 1 As shown, it is a distributed file storage method of power consumption information based on the migration balance strategy of the present invention, which includes the following steps:

[0039] The A data acquisition module parses the original data frame of the electricity consumption data sent by the acquisition terminal of the electricity consumption information acquisition system according to its channel type and reduction type to obtain the original data. The original data is stored in the local disk module in the form of a file for caching, and The original data frame is uploaded to the front-end communication platform relational database and MongoDB database;

[0040] B detects the number, size and last write time of local disk files. If the file size reaches the set threshold or the file is not updated within the set time...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The present invention discloses a migration balancing policy based electricity-consuming information distributed file storage method and apparatus. The method comprises: a data acquisition module analyzing original data frames to obtain original data, storing the original data into a local disk module in the form of a file, and uploading the original data frames to a relational database and a MongoDB database; detecting information of the file in the local disk module, and selecting whether to upload the file to a data storage module; the MongoDB database acquiring a node load where a slice is located in mongos by means of routing and by using a migration balancing policy to implement balancing from two aspects: a data volume and a load; a big data management engine regularly monitoring file information that is not subjected to data saving calculation, extracting the file from the MongoDB database, and using time as a tag; converting file data extracted from the MongoDB database into data character string streams, and carrying out calculation to obtain service data; and finally, performing data persistence. Therefore, efficient storage of electricity-consuming information big data is implemented, and electricity-consuming big data storage capacity and storage rate demands of an electricity-consuming acquisition system are met.

Description

technical field [0001] The invention relates to the field of intelligent electricity utilization, in particular to a distributed file storage method and device for electricity utilization information based on a migration balance strategy. Background technique [0002] With the continuous deepening of smart grid construction and the advancement of the "large concentration" construction model, the number of power users and terminals has increased, and user electricity consumption data has become a typical industry big data. The power consumption data of power users presents big data characteristics such as large scale, diversity and heterogeneity, which are specifically manifested in: (1) The data scale is huge. Taking Shandong Province as an example, since the operation of the power consumption information collection system in 2007, the cumulative data volume is about 1.4PB; after the realization of "full coverage" in 2014, the daily growth of system power consumption data is...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06G06F17/30
CPCY02D10/00
Inventor 史玉良李庆忠张晖管永明吕梁
Owner SHANDONG U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products